X825 V2.0
Overview
This is the new X825 V2.0 version which release at April 1st 2020, there will be a new case X825-C8 designed for X825 V2.0. The X825-C6 or X825-C7 DO NOT SUPPORT X825 V2.0. The X825 V2.0 Version is updated from X825 V1.5 Version.
Some new features of X825 V2.0(Updated on April 1st 2021):
① Add 4 test pins to achieve powered between X825 V2.0 and Pi4 without additional cable. You can get power from the PI4's Type-C port or X825 V2.0 DC JACK power socket.
② Removed the on-board power button and 4-pin external switch interface. You can connect the X735 board for software safe shutdown & power management .
③ Use more shorter USB 3.0 jumper/connector, so the matching metal case is X825-C8 NOT X825-C6.
Features
- Supports upto 4TB 2.5-inch SATA hard disk drives (HDD) / solid-state drive (SSD) (Theoretically it can work with 6TB or 8TB as well. But actually we do not test the X825 board with 6tb or 8tb HDD, you can have a try.)
- Ideal storage solution for Raspberry Pi 4 Model B
- UASP supported for Raspberry Pi 4, NOT support TRIM
- Use a shorter USB 3 connector to reduce the overall height
- Use new 4pcs test pins to power each other with raspberry pi 4, no additional wire required
- LED red indicator indicates powered status and blue indicator indicates drive status
- USB 3.1 Gen1 to SATA 6Gb/s Bridge Controller
- Quick file transfer with high-speed USB 3.1 connectivity from a PC or a Mac
Power Supply Requirement
- Power supply: AC 100 - 240V input 50 / 60Hz, 5V DC 4A output
- DC Power Plug Size : 5.5*2.5mm
